[0001] This invention relates to an injection molding equipment, and more particularly to an injection molding equipment with purification effect for the production of new energy vehicles. Background Technology
[0002] Many components of new energy vehicles are made of plastic, such as power battery brackets, power battery housings, and motor frames. Therefore, injection molding equipment is often used in the production process of new energy vehicles to produce these plastic components.
[0003] During the production process, injection molding equipment needs to heat granular raw materials, which generates organic waste gas. Its main components are dust particles, non-methane total hydrocarbons and other harmful substances. When organic waste gas enters the atmosphere, it will cause gas pollution. Therefore, the waste gas generated during the injection molding process needs to be treated.
[0004] Activated carbon adsorption is one of the effective methods for purifying the aforementioned organic waste gases, offering advantages such as low cost and low energy consumption. However, once the activated carbon reaches saturation, its adsorption and purification effects will be significantly reduced, requiring timely replacement. However, in existing technologies, it is difficult to detect when the activated carbon has reached saturation, leading to incomplete purification of the waste gas before timely replacement and subsequent release into the atmosphere. Furthermore, excessively frequent replacement before saturation significantly increases costs. Therefore, we propose an injection molding equipment with purification capabilities for new energy vehicle production.
[0005] Application content
[0006] The technical problem that this invention aims to solve in view of the above-mentioned prior art is that it is difficult to detect in time that activated carbon has reached saturation, which easily leads to the waste gas being discharged into the atmosphere without being completely purified due to the failure to replace the activated carbon in time.

The organic waste gas generated during injection molding can be discharged into the adsorption purification box 101 through the exhaust pipe and inlet pipe 102 on the main body of the equipment. The activated carbon adsorption plate 103 can absorb... The process removes harmful substances from the exhaust gas, purifying it. The purified exhaust gas flows through the gas duct 104 into the residual gas detection box 201. Because the purified exhaust gas is colorless and transparent, under normal circumstances, the brightness sensor 205 will detect a high brightness under the light source provided by the lamp 204. However, if the activated carbon adsorption plate 103 reaches saturation, a lot of unpurified exhaust gas will accumulate in the residual gas detection box 201. Since the unpurified exhaust gas contains impurities such as dust particles, it is generally turbid and has a certain color, which affects the propagation of light, causing the brightness detected by the brightness sensor 205 to decrease. The detection result of the brightness sensor 205 is fed back to the detection and control unit in real time. The detection and control unit then issues a warning signal. When the brightness sensor 205 detects a significant decrease in brightness, it activates the alert device 206 to notify relevant personnel. Therefore, through the combined setup of the adsorption purification component, the detection and replacement component, and the intelligent detection and control device 003, the adsorption purification component can adsorb and purify the organic waste gas generated during the injection molding process using activated carbon adsorption. The detection and replacement component and the intelligent detection and control device 003 can detect the organic waste gas after it has been adsorbed by the activated carbon adsorption plate 103 based on the difference between the purified and unpurified waste gas to determine whether the activated carbon adsorption plate 103 has reached saturation. When the detection and judgment indicate that the activated carbon adsorption plate 103 has reached saturation, the alert device 206 will be activated to notify relevant personnel.This allows staff to promptly detect when the activated carbon adsorption plate 103 has reached saturation, prompting timely replacement. This largely prevents unpurified waste gas from being released into the atmosphere due to delayed activated carbon replacement, thus preventing environmental pollution. It significantly improves the purification effect and efficiency of the purification system, and also enhances the environmental performance of the equipment.
[0032] Please see Figure 1-5 The intelligent controller 003 is fixedly installed on the gas retention detection box 201. The controller 003 also includes a valve control module. A connecting pipe 207 is embedded through the outer wall of the gas retention detection box 201. One end of the connecting pipe 207 is fixedly connected to a pressure sensor 208, which is electrically connected to the main control unit. The main control unit is also electrically connected to the valve control module. With the valve control module in the closed state, as gas flows in, the pressure inside the gas retention detection box 201 gradually increases. The pressure sensor 208 monitors the pressure inside the box and feeds the data back to the main control unit in real time. When the main control unit detects that the pressure inside the gas retention detection box 201 has reached a certain level, it sends a command to the valve control module, causing the valve control module to open the exhaust solenoid valve 2. 03, so that the purified exhaust gas can be smoothly discharged through the clean exhaust pipe 202 to the outside of the residual gas detection box 201. After the gas pressure returns to normal, the detection and control unit will send a command to the valve control module again to close the exhaust solenoid valve 203. Since the clean exhaust pipe 202 is not always in the conducting state, when the activated carbon adsorption plate 103 reaches adsorption saturation, the unpurified exhaust gas will not be directly discharged into the environment, but will accumulate and remain in the residual gas detection box 201. On the one hand, it can largely prevent unpurified exhaust gas from polluting the environment and greatly reduce the impact of activated carbon saturation on exhaust gas purification. On the other hand, the accumulation and retention of unpurified exhaust gas will enhance its impact on light propagation, so that the detection and control unit can detect that the activated carbon adsorption plate 103 has reached saturation earlier, and thus enable the detection and control unit to issue a reminder to the staff more timely.

A sealing plate 107 is provided above the activated carbon adsorption plate 103. A spring 108 is fixedly connected to the top of the sealing plate 107. The top of the spring 108 is fixedly connected to the inner wall of the adsorption purification box 101. An electromagnet 109 is fixedly installed below the activated carbon adsorption plate 103. A linkage magnet 110 is embedded inside the sealing plate 107. When the spring 108 is in the retracted state, the sealing plate 107 and the inner wall of the adsorption purification box 101 are in a sliding sealing connection. The electromagnet 109 is located directly below the sealing plate 107. The intelligent controller 003 also includes a sealing control module, which is electrically connected to the electromagnet 109. When replacing the activated carbon adsorption plate 103, after the activated carbon adsorption plate 103 is pulled out of the adsorption purification box 101, the sealing plate 107 will move downwards under the force of the spring 108, thereby blocking the gap on the outer wall of the adsorption purification box 101 and preventing exhaust gas leakage. After removing the old activated carbon adsorption plate 103 from the sealing handle 106 and installing the new activated carbon adsorption plate 103, the operator can access the sealing control module... Activating electromagnet 109 causes it to repel the linkage magnet 110. Under the action of magnetic repulsion, sealing plate 107 moves upward and resets, allowing new activated carbon adsorption plate 103 to be smoothly inserted into adsorption purification box 101, thus completing the replacement of activated carbon adsorption plate 103. Therefore, through the combined arrangement of sealing plate 107, spring 108, electromagnet 109, etc., the large amount of waste gas in adsorption purification box 101 can be prevented from leaking out during the replacement of activated carbon adsorption plate 103 without affecting the replacement process, thus preventing harm to the health of workers.

The activated carbon adsorption plate... After the replacement of 103 is completed, the staff can issue a command to the return purification module through the main control unit. Upon receiving the command, the return purification module will first send a signal to the valve control module, causing the valve control module to open the suction solenoid valve 403 and the return solenoid valve 405. Then, the return purification module will start the air pump 401, causing the unpurified waste gas in the gas retention detection box 201 to flow back to the adsorption purification box 101 through the suction pipe 402 and the return pipe 404. This allows the replaced activated carbon adsorption plate 103 to adsorb and purify the unpurified waste gas. After the exhaust gas in the residual gas detection box 201 is purified, the valve control module will close the exhaust pipe 402 and the return solenoid valve 405, and the return purification module will shut down the air pump 401. Therefore, by setting the return purification component, the unpurified air in the residual gas detection box 201 can be returned to the adsorption purification box 101, and the replaced activated carbon adsorption plate 103 can adsorb and purify this part of the exhaust gas. Thus, the organic waste gas that flows into the residual gas detection box 201 without purification can be easily treated, which greatly improves its practicality.
